Not to rain on anyone's parade, but those are Triploid White Amur. They are sterile and used for aquatic vegetation control in canals. They are illegal to take (AZGFD Rule 40) but are ok for catch and release. You can tell by the short dorsal (back) fin. Common carp have a longer dorsal fin. Both the Central Arizona Project and the Salt River Project use them in canals.

It's actually against all states' and federal regulations to have open sewers anywhere, but especially in inhabited areas. A canal like this is either to handle rain runoff or to bring water to a dry location. The only thing that can happen to such a canal is fertilizer contamination from the lawns surrounding the canal. It doesn't hurt the fish directly, but it can cause an algae bloom that blocks sun light and ultimately lowers the oxygen concentration in the water. Carp is a good fish to stock in such a canal because they will eat the algae.
